Role Overview: Senior Software Engineer – Windows/Desktop Applications This role focuses on building and maintaining native Windows desktop applications for Speechify. The position is based in Boston, MA, USA. Key Responsibilities Design, architect, and develop native Windows desktop apps using Windows App SDK, WinUI (or similar UI frameworks), C#, XAML, and occasionally C++. Set and maintain standards for Windows desktop development, including architecture, performance, memory management, responsive UI, cross-version compatibility (Windows 10/11+), and code maintainability. Lead accessibility efforts by integrating and testing support for accessibility APIs such as Microsoft UI Automation. Ensure UI controls, focus management, keyboard navigation, screen-reader compatibility, and usability for users with disabilities. Collaborate with product designers, UX researchers, QA, and other teams to inform feature planning, UI/UX decisions, and the long-term direction of the Windows platform. Manage the full lifecycle of features, from initial concept through launch and ongoing maintenance, with attention to quality and reliability. Diagnose and resolve complex issues, including bugs, performance bottlenecks, memory leaks, rendering problems, and compatibility challenges. Propose and implement architectural or design improvements as needed.
